Re: 1151 - dbox nag re MM access dbox for Photos & Videos is hard on

Post by rusty »

So it turns out that this permission is _required_ and MMA won't work correctly without this permission as it can't scan files from AndroidMediaStore without it.

1) If permission was denied, then this message should appear:

MediaMonkey requires access to media files to work. Please give it access to your media files.
[continue]

2) If permission is denied twice,
MMA can ask permission again and permission must be granted in APP settings. In this case, the following message appears:

MediaMonkey requires access to media files to work. Unfortunately requests for the permission were denied and it cannot be requested again. To use MediaMonkey go to the application details and grant the permission manually.
[SETTINGS]

Re: 1151 - dbox nag re MM access dbox for Photos & Videos is hard on

Post by martin.bohac »

Hi,
It seems that Android 14 (edit by Rusty: currently and erroneously) uses the same permission dialog for both video and images.
i.e. even though MMA only requests access to videos, the dialog displays a prompt for videos and images. But if you tap [All allow] in this dialog, only video access will be granted.
